Folio: 365. Honor of Bolyngbrok [Bolingbroke], in one box, marked by the letter D. Appointment of attorney.
First party: Ranulf, son of Eudo de Fresken' [Friskney].
Second party: Thomas Russell or Gilbert Skegge of Salfletby [Saltfleetby].
Place or subject: Ranulf has attorned and nominated Thomas or Gilbert to put Henry de Lascy [Lacy], earl of Lincoln, in full and peaceful seisin of five acres of land and one perch, which Ranulf had by the gift of John Galle in the vill of Salfleteby [Saltfleetby], with all appurtenances, just as the charter which Ranulf had by John's gift bears witness.
County: [Lincolnshire].
Additional people: [unspecified]
Dated at Friskney.
Saturday in the week of Easter, 12 Edw I.
For the original charter see: DL 25/2795
